Relying on when they pay, annuities come under two main groups: instant and deferred. Immediate annuities can use you a stream of revenue immediately.
When you can manage to await a while to obtain your payout, a deferred annuity may be an excellent choice for you. Immediate annuities can supply a routine stream of guaranteed settlements that can be structured for the remainder of your life. They could even reimburse any leftover repayments that have not been made in case of premature death.
A life payout offers a settlement for your life time (and for your partner's life time, if the insurance policy firm supplies a product with this option). Duration certain annuities are simply as their name implies a payment for a set quantity of years (e.g., 10 or 20 years).
On top of that, there's in some cases a reimbursement choice, a function that will certainly pay your beneficiaries any type of remaining that hasn't been paid from the preliminary costs. Immediate annuities usually provide the greatest repayments compared to various other annuities and can aid attend to an instant income need. There's always the opportunity they may not keep up with inflation, or that the annuity's beneficiary may not get the staying equilibrium if the owner chooses the life payout option and then passes away too soon.
Repaired, variable and set indexed annuities all build up rate of interest in various methods. Nonetheless, all 3 of these annuity types commonly supply withdrawals, organized withdrawals and/or can be established up with an ensured stream of earnings. Possibly the easiest to comprehend, dealt with annuities assist you expand your money because they supply a fixed rate of interest (ensured price of return) over a collection period of years.
Rate of interest earned is worsened and can be left in the annuity to proceed to grow or can be taken out after the contract is annuitized (or potentially throughout the agreement, depending on the insurance coverage firm). The interest rates offered might not keep up with rising cost of living, and you are committed to them for the set period no matter of economic changes.
Relying on the performance of the annuity's subaccount choices, you might obtain a greater payout as an outcome of that market direct exposure; that's because you're also risking the contributed balance, so there's additionally a possibility of loss. With a variable annuity, you get all of the rate of interest attributed from the invested subaccount.
Plus, they may also pay a minimum surefire passion price, no matter of what takes place in the index. Payments for taken care of indexed annuities can be structured as ensured periodic repayments just like various other sort of annuities, and rate of interest depends on the terms of your agreement and the index to which the cash is connected.
Just repaired indexed annuities have a sweep date, which marks the day when you first begin to get involved in the index appropriation's efficiency. The move date differs by insurance company, however usually insurers will allot the funds in between one and 22 days after the initial financial investment. With taken care of indexed annuities, the attributing period begins on the sweep date and typically lasts from one to three years, depending upon what you pick.

A set annuity is a tax-advantaged retired life savings option that can aid to assist build predictable possessions while you're functioning. After you make a decision to retire, it can produce an ensured stream of earnings that could last for the rest of your life. If those advantages interest you, continue reading to learn even more about: Just how fixed annuities workBenefits and drawbacksHow dealt with annuities contrast to other kinds of annuities A set annuity is an agreement with an insurance provider that is comparable in many means to a bank certification of deposit.
Normally, the rate of return is guaranteed for several years, such as five years. After the preliminary guaranteed duration, the insurance firm will reset the interest price at routine periods normally each year but the new rate can not be less than the ensured minimum rate of interest price in the agreement. All annuities deal with the same standard concept.
You do not necessarily have to transform a fixed annuity right into regular revenue repayments in retired life. In many cases, you can choose not to annuitize and get the entire value of the annuity in one lump-sum repayment. Dealt with annuity contracts and terms vary by supplier, but various other payment choices typically include: Duration particular: You receive routine (e.g., monthly or quarterly) ensured payments for a set duration of time, such as 10 or 20 years.
Worsened growth: All rate of interest that continues to be in the annuity likewise makes passion. Guaranteed earnings: After the initial year, you can transform the amount in the annuity right into an assured stream of set revenue for a specific duration of time or also for the rest of your life if you select.
